What do land snails eat?

Has it been questioned?what do land snails eat? The main thing you need to know is that snails' vision is very poor, so they use their sense of smell to get their food. As a rule, what they go after should be rich in calcium, as they seek this nutrient to strengthen their shell and protect themselves from the risks encountered in their day to day life.

They are mostly herbivorous creatures, so their feeding routine consists of plant debris, buried food bits, and crops mixed with ground stones or loosened soil or sand from various soil layers. Regardless of this, there are some types of land snails that are carnivorous and even their intake includes creatures of the same species.

How do snails eat if they don't have teeth?

From the beginning, it seems that snails need teeth, since their delicate body does not reveal structures of this type. Be that as it may,What do snails eat? if they don't have teeth? The proper answer is basic: they have an organ called a radula, which is like a jaw. Within the radula it is possible to discover lines of tiny chitin teeth.

When the snail has obtained its sustenance, it carries it to the radula, where it scratches it over and over again until it uncoils it enough to continue the assimilation procedure. The snail's teeth resist great damage after a while, because of this, they are constantly supplanted by others, which are produced internally. Build your habitat

Despite the fact that they have the shell and it serves as a protective asylum from predators, a space must be provided for them in order to make them feel calm and safe. If you consider one of these as the best pets, you can buy a plastic or glass fish tank that has ventilation, characteristic light and adequate humidity.

Spread on the bottom of the fish tank several layers of soil substrate, they can very well be earth, topsoil, mulch and vegetation. Make sure it doesn't contain pesticides as they can be harmful to snails. Also, keep in mind that snails eat cardboard, so get rid of this material when giving them a home.

Secure your food

You must ensure that your snail is well cared for in all cases. Place the food on the far edge of the tank, away from the main house, so that the snail moves at dinner time, this will help protect your house, make cleaning easier and allow you to exercise in between. of its habitat.

Remember that these animals deserve a feeding routine rich in calcium, so you should include crushed eggshells in order to make it easier for these small animals to ingest. The rest of the regimen snail food It will depend on the type and species.
